The reason for the failure is assumed to be a combination of factors, including the much higher per unit weight of the new 84 inches (210cm) cross-section tower, compared to the 1948 tower which had a 42 inches (110cm) cross-section, and the inadequacy of the 1948 pier and guy wire terminations, one of which had previously been modified to a cantilever design to facilitate the passage of vehicles under that termination (and, it was the cantilever termination which catastrophically failed during this erection attempt). On November 11, 1928, the Federal Radio Commission's (FRC) General Order 40 divided transmitting frequencies into "clear", "regional" and "local" classifications. KFI was originally located at Anthony's home, using a 50 watt transmitter Anthony had personally constructed on a kitchen table.
